Output 462464af437ca49f710bd161af866f03f25e2232ecbf133d0a02922406417aab:2

value
17931869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 84cbe86d49724fc18db3da091784d5e509f524e6 OP_EQUAL
address
3DoBPdqHirZFNxUjT1Lxg3P3CSzFzn8f95
transaction
462464af437ca49f710bd161af866f03f25e2232ecbf133d0a02922406417aab
spent
true